Interesting experiment, although it seems that most of Asia has settled on NFC (card emulation or token), QR, and 2D barcodes for offline (at least to customers) payments, which is more practical to deploy using existing infrastructure. I know Tez (aka Google Pay in India which was pushed in other countries) has implemented it, but Indians does Google Pay still have ultrasonic transfers?

Google Pay in India no longer has any of those features. Infact it has been completely reworked to support UPI payments [1]. And it has completely transformed how payments happen. paymets happen directly from bank account to bank account regardlessof what app you're using (Samsung Pay, PhonePe, GPay, your bank's app). You can use QR codes or simple username@bank to make payments. I am not aware of any payment systems…

Tez did for a while support UPI and ultrasonic. It just used sound to transfer the UPI ID

A while ago Alipay had this ultrasonic payment method, I queued for a vending machine, opened Alipay in advance because I never used this "ultrasonic payment" feature before, then just when the guy before me pressed the button, my alipay accidentally payed for him. Luckily he and I wanted the drink of the same price, so he payed for mine instead. Using QR-code or NFC for payment won't mess up like t…

Same thing happened with GPay for India. Ultrasonic is too unreliable at the best of times

The short time I worked in the IOT space, I was a big proponent of exploring an option like this for bootstrapping the WIFI connection in a device that otherwise had just a button or two. The basic problem is, the wifi password needs to be shared with a device without an interface. The traditional method at the time was the device bo…

It feels to be that this is better solved with NFC. The hardware is in principle cheaper with NFC (certainly, cheaper transducers) and my understanding is nfc is more robust to snoopers - certainly ultrasound is explicitly broadcast.

When I worked on this was a few years ago, so NFC wasn't a viable option at the time. I think even today, some research would need to be done on how widespread support is, we can't guarantee everyone has a brand new phone. but I agree NFC would be worth serious consideration now.

When considering robustness of support, one nice thing about the WIFI approach is in theory you can fall back to just a web browser. So basically any device could be used for provisioning.

And the audio method, would probably support a great set of devices. We didn't actually consider ultrasonic, just an audio codec that was in use at the time and doesn't sound awful.
